December 29, 2005

The Khodorkovsky and Lebedev case and Mikhail Khodorkovsky himself were awarded first place for many 2005 nominations by various mass media.

1) “The Verdict of the Year” – Gazeta newspaper (December 28, 2005)

The Mikhail Khodorkovsky and Platon Lebedev verdict is the leading nomination for this category. In September the two former businessmen were sentenced to eight years in prison and transferred to colonies far beyond the Moscow region. Khodorkovsky was sent to the Chita region while Lebedev was sent to the Polar Urals in the Yamal-Nenets Peninsula.

2) “Person of the Year” - Vedomosti newspaper (December 29, 2005)

For Mikhail Khodorkovsky year of 2005 was the “point of no return.” He decisively gave up his business life, was given a long term in prison and at last got involved in a political struggle, albeit at the level of filing an application to run for a seat in the State Duma. His bid was ultimately thwarted by the verdict of the Moscow City Court.

Now Khodorkovsky has nothing behind him; no successful company, no large sums of money. He is simply a citizen who is even restricted in his rights. Helping him or just being at his side is considered not to be safe.

3) “Person of the Year” – Sobesednik journal (December 28, 2005)

After surveying a hundred stars and prominent individuals, the Sobesednik weekly journal named Mikhail Khodorkovsky as the person of the year. Second place when to President Vladimir Putin.

4) “Victim of the Year” – Moskovsky Komsomolets newspaper (December 29, 2005)

The Mikhail Khodorkovsky case was the highest profile for three reasons. Firstly, it was the highest profile trial in Russia this years and the first time a billionaire went on trial in Russia. Second, the length of the delivery of the verdict set a record for lasting for two weeks. Third, of all the trials open to the public this was certainly the most closed one. The Meshchansky Court vicinity was cordoned off by policeman and in order to get inside the courthouse one had to pass through four Special Forces checkpoints.

5) “Hero of the Year” – Ogonek magazine (December 26, 2005)
Mikhail Khodorkovsky was named hero of the year by Ogonek magazine. His case also won first place for the event, quote and opinion of October 2005.

Event: The logical but still unexpected conclusion of the former Yukos chief Mikhail Khodorkovsky’s trial, which lasted over a year, resulted in his transfer to the Krasnokamensk penal colony YG 14/10 in the Chita region, 9000 kilometers and 9 time zones away from Moscow.

Quote: “I am in the land of the Decembrists, political convicts and uranium mines. The Kremlin has tried to isolate me completely from the country and the people, and what is more – they have tried to destroy me physically.”

Opinion: Yuri Kalinin, Head of Federal Penitentiary Service: “There were no spots in penitentiary institutions located in Moscow region and within the territory of the ‘Golden ring’ [around Moscow].”

6) ‘Sovok’ of the Year” [Person with Soviet mentality] – Moskovsky Komsomolets (December 29, 2005)

“A number of comrades of culture signed a strange letter against Khodorkovsky. Well-learned lessons of socialism instruct that support and approval of the party line is aimed at gaining all kinds of benefits or various merits. For example, one signs a letter and then 20 extra square meters are added to one’s apartment in addition to received the rank of ‘Honored Worker of Culture.’ Now, for a signature against a rich oligarch one can receive in return a seat in the State Duma or acquire a whole theatre. To be fair, it should be noted that the letter against Khodorkovsky with the signatures of fifty individuals was not signed by everyone who was called and asked to sign the ‘deal’.”

7) “Quote of the Year” – Vedomosti (December 29, 2005)
Mikhail Khodorkovsky, ex-Chief of Yukos: “Certainly Abramovich did not do anything to help me, but he is Putin’s friend anyway, not mine.”

8) "Politician of the Year" -- Ekho Moskvy (January 2, 2005)

In an Internet poll done by radio station Ekho Moskvy, Mikhail Khodorkovsky was voted "Politician of the Year" by approximately 46 percent of the 14,000 people who participated. Former Kremlin economic advisor Andrei Illarionov won second place with 19 percent. President Vladimir Putin came in third place with 16 percent of the vote.

9) "Person of the Year" -- Rambler (January 11, 2006)

As in 2004, Mikhail Khodorkovsky received third place for Rambler’s “People of 2005” award. President Putin was awarded with second place and the Russian internet user received the first place award.
